Components of Breast Cancer Survivors Fitness Plan
1. Start Slow
Begin with low-intensity activities, such as walking or gentle yoga. Starting slow helps in gradually building up endurance and muscle strength without overstraining the body.
2. Incorporate Strength Training
Strength training can help rebuild muscle mass and bone density that might have been affected by cancer treatment. Use light weights or resistance bands, and gradually increase the intensity under professional guidance.
3. Focus on Flexibility
Cancer treatments can lead to reduced flexibility. Incorporate stretching exercises or yoga to enhance flexibility and reduce stiffness.
4. Include Cardiovascular Exercises
Engaging in cardiovascular activities like cycling, brisk walking, or swimming can improve heart health and boost energy levels.
5. Prioritize Balance Exercises
Balance exercises are crucial, especially for those who may experience neuropathy as a side effect of treatment. Tai chi and balance-focused yoga poses are beneficial.
Table: Suggested Weekly Fitness Plan for Breast Cancer Survivors
Day | Activity | Duration | Intensity |
Monday | Walk or Gentle Yoga | 30 minutes | Low |
Tuesday | Light Strength Training | 20 minutes | Moderate |
Wednesday | Rest or Gentle Stretching | 15 minutes | Low |
Thursday | Cardio (e.g., Cycling) | 30 minutes | Moderate |
Friday | Balance Exercises (e.g., Tai Chi) | 30 minutes | Low to Moderate |
Saturday | Combination of Walking and Stretching | 40 minutes | Low to Moderate |
Sunday | Rest or Light Activity | Optional | Low |
